Congratulations to Min Song for successfully completing her Ph.D. qualification exam. Min is now a Ph.D. Candidate!
Min’s Ph.D. research uses mathematical modeling, based on experimental studies, to better under stand angiogenic signaling promoted by the proteins fibroblast growth factor (FGF) and v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F). She is particularly interested in signaling that mediates proliferation, migration, and survival in endothelial cells. Her proposed research is based on previous work published in BMC Systems Biology presenting a model of FGF- and VEGF-induced ERK signaling.
